1/2/2006 - Women's Basketball
Banjo earns Atlantic Sun Player of the Week honors
|
 | | Senior B.J. Banjo was named the A-Sun Player of the Week on Monday. | JOHNSON CITY, Tenn. (January 2, 2006) – Senior B.J. Banjo (Baltimore, Md.) has been named the Atlantic Sun Women’s Basketball Player of the Week, following her sensational 39-point performance in the Lady Bucs’ win over Southeast Missouri State last Wednesday. It is the second time this season Banjo has received A-Sun recognition, after being named A-Sun Co-Player of the Week on Nov. 21.

12/29/2005 - Men's Basketball
Second half run lifts Bucs past Morehead State, 82-70
|
 | | Junior Travis Strong had a season high 20 points against Morehead State. | JOHNSON CITY, Tenn. (Dec. 29, 2005) – Leading by one point with 12:37 remaining in the game, the ETSU men’s basketball team used a 12-0 offensive burst to take a 61-48 lead and eventually win 82-70 over non-conference foe Morehead State Thursday night in front of 4,050 fans at Memorial Center.

12/28/2005 - Women's Basketball
Banjo's 39 propels Lady Bucs to 81-74 victory over Southeast Missouri State
|
.jpg) | | Senior B.J. Banjo tallied 39 points in Wednesday's win. | JOHNSON CITY, Tenn. (December 28, 2005) - Senior B.J. Banjo (Baltimore, Md.) poured in a career-high 39 points as the Lady Bucs topped Southeast Missouri State, 81-74, Wednesday night in Memorial Center. ETSU improves to 6-3 with the win, while SEMO drops below .500, at 5-6.
